It's Mother's Day And last night, dreams just could not compete With memories of Mother, And I grasped for each one sweet I found a gold glass candy dish Which, oh, so long ago.... I'd gifted as a present To Mom, From Betty Jo.... That gift was something special, Way back in '79 I can't recall what kind of gift Birthday...Valentine? But over years, and years and years Placed on a lovely shelf Until she left for heaven Now I own the jar myself Our relationship was difficult A mix of memories There is golden and sweet honey Just beware the stinging bees! Last night I grasped for sweetness And I set my hand to write Reliving life through photographs Which took me through the night I thought how life's a vapor As I set memo to paper Of the sweet things she had done When I was just a little one And then each note was placed within That golden candy dish A gift of thankful memories Along with my deepest wish That somewhere in the heavenlies She knows my heart and soul Seeks healing for our broken This is my upward goal And then I put the lid upon That urn of memory Set round with some rose petal's And; I felt her near to me
